Barcelona legend Rivaldo reveals who he thinks could beat Jude Bellingham to the Ballon d’Or and tips him as one of the ‘three best players in the world.

The great Rivaldo of Barcelona has predicted that Vinicius Junior of Real Madrid will win this year’s Ballon d’Or, defeating Jude Bellingham, his teammate. Both players will look to finish their scorching seasons in style when they start for Real Madrid against Borussia Dortmund in tomorrow’s Champions League final.

With 19 goals in 28 league games, Bellingham has had a spectacular debut season in La Liga, while Vinicius has 15 goals.

Youngest English player to score in the Champions League

17 years 289 days
Dortmund 1-2 Man City, 14/04/2021

Bellingham’s first Champions League goal was in this quarter-final second leg, simultaneously making him the youngest-ever English player to net in the competition as well as Dortmund’s youngest-ever scorer in the competition. He stands ninth on the all-time list.

First English teenager to score in three different Champions League campaigns

Bellingham has registered in all four of his Champions League campaigns to date, starting with that record effort against City in the 2020/21 last eight. He struck just once in 2021/22 – against Beşiktaş on Matchday 1 – and again opened his account on the opening night of 2022/23. He repeated the trick for Madrid on Matchday 1 in 2023/24, but is no longer a teenager having turned 20 in June.
